Direct Answer
Check Your Audio Settings
The most common reason why everyone in your CoD lobby is muted is that your audio settings are not configured correctly. It is essential to ensure that your voice chat settings are set to allow others to hear you. Here’s a step-by-step guide:
- Open Settings: Press the Home Button and navigate to the Settings icon.
- Profile and System: Select Profile and System.
- Audio: Choose Audio from the dropdown menu.
- Voice Chat Settings: Ensure that Voice Chat Output Device is set to the correct audio device.
- Mic Settings: Make sure your microphone is not muted and is set to the correct input device.
Additional Audio Settings to Check
Aside from the primary audio settings, there are a few additional settings you should check:
- Voice Chat Mute: Ensure this is not enabled.
- Party Chat Mute: Verify that this is not muted as well.
Troubleshooting Methods
If you have tried the above steps and are still experiencing issues, you can try the following methods:
- Restart the Game: Sometimes, simply restarting the game can resolve the issue.
- Disable and Re-enable your Mic: Disable your mic, wait for a few seconds, and then enable it again.
- Reset Your Audio Settings to Default: If you’ve made any changes to your audio settings, try resetting them to their default values.
- Check for Corrupted Audio Files: Check for corrupted audio files or incorrect audio settings in the game’s settings.
